mieke eoyang‏ @MiekeEoyang

Ok, so everyone's got their hot takes on the #indictments today, sorry to be a little slow, but wanted to reflect.
Of the two indictments, the Manafort one is more buzzy, but it actually is less significant. Papadopolous is the bigger deal. 2/
Yes, Manafort got paid off by Yanukovich, who eventually fled to Russia, laundering $17M, and a variety of other crimes. 3/
But the Manafort indictment doesn't actually touch Trump or the campaign (as WH Spox noted). It's not everything they could get on him 4/
So there's still more that Manafort can offer Mueller, and note, there's no plea agreement filed here yet, like with Papadopolous. 5/
Papadopolous was arrested in mid-July, and only finalized the plea agreement in early October. That's a long time to negotiate/sing. 6/
More importantly, Papadopolous indictment is for actions DURING the campaign. He was trying to connect the Russians to Trump campaign. 7/
As @emptywheel notes, Papadopolous raised Russian interest to other Trump foreign policy advisors, like Sessions. theintercept.com/2017/10/30/jeff-sessions-indictment-bad-news-for-attorney-general/ … 8/
Read the Papadopolous indictment. It's what an espionage recruitment looks like -- flattery of someone w/access, invitations to visit. 9/
Papadopolous testimony can take team Mueller into the campaign's activities itself, to get to a bigger fish -- Flynn. 10/
And Flynn then takes you into the Oval Office, and potential actions that could be considered impeachable offenses 11/
We already know that the President wants immunity for Flynn. He asked Congress to give it via tweet. 12/
Flynn is just as shady in dealings w/repressive governments. See, e.g. Turkey.

AND Flynn eventually turns his bosses. It's his MO. 13/
Flynn turned on GWB w/ his report on intelligence in Afghanistan. Flynn turned on Obama after being J2, joining Trump. Loyal, he is not. 14/
That Flynn isn't in this batch of indictments is significant. It means there's way more to come. & Trump knows it. 15/

Russian content on Facebook may have reached 126 million users — far more than first disclosed, company says

www.washingtonpost.com/business/technology/2017/10/30/4509587e-bd84-11e7-97d9-bdab5a0ab381_story.html?tid=ss_tw&utm_term=.6c5410a2899b

Facebook plans to tell lawmakers on Tuesday that 126 million of its users may have seen content produced and circulated by Russian operatives, many times more than what the company previously disclosed about the reach of the disinformation campaign during the 2016 presidential election, according to documents obtained by the Washington Post.

Google on Monday acknowledged for the first time that its platforms were also compromised, revealing that Russian trolls uploaded over a thousand videos to YouTube on 18 different channels.

The disclosures, which are contained in draft testimonies obtained by The Washington Post ahead of three Capitol Hill hearings this week, come as tech giants face mounting pressure to more fully investigate how Russians used their platforms to influence American voters and reveal more of their findings to the public.
